The Mechanics of the Yeosu Complex Restructuring
The Yeosu complex has historically been a cornerstone of South Korea’s chemical industry, hosting major production facilities for global players. However, the approved restructuring plan reflects deep-seated structural challenges. Producers are grappling with persistent margin compression, structural overcapacity in standard polyolefins across Asia, and a strategic imperative to pivot toward higher-value materials.
Closing older, less efficient steam crackers allows companies to redirect capital and operational resources toward advanced materials, such as battery chemicals, specialty polymers, and circular economy solutions. This rationalization means that baseline production capacity for commodity ethylene and propylene in South Korea is permanently shrinking. The buffer of excess supply that once stabilized regional prices is disappearing. Buyers must recognize that this is a permanent market shift, not a temporary operational pause.
Impact on Asian and Global Supply Chains
The removal of this cracker capacity sends immediate shockwaves through regional and global supply chains. While total Asian demand may be softening in certain sectors, the loss of localized, high-volume production creates immediate tightness for specific downstream derivatives, including polyethylene, polypropylene, and various glycols.
Procurement teams must anticipate stricter allocation policies from remaining regional producers. As supply tightens, manufacturers will naturally prioritize long-term contract holders and strategic partners over spot market buyers. Uncontracted buyers will face steep price premiums and extended lead times as they compete for the remaining available volume.

Navigating Contract Transitions and Inventory Management
The closure of major facilities often triggers a complex transition period. Existing contracts may be subject to force majeure clauses or early termination notices as companies wind down operations. Procurement and legal teams must review all active agreements with suppliers in the Yeosu complex immediately to understand their rights and obligations.
Securing remaining inventory is a critical short-term priority. Buyers should communicate with their account representatives to lock in final shipments before the facilities fully cease operations. Maintaining elevated safety stock levels of the affected grades will provide a crucial buffer while alternative supply lines are established.
Furthermore, technical validation of substitute materials takes time. Procurement must collaborate closely with R&D and quality assurance teams to test alternative resins and chemicals from new suppliers. Starting this process early prevents panic-driven material changes that could compromise final product performance.
Sustainability and the Green Chemistry Pivot
While conventional petrochemical capacity is being rationalized, the broader corporate strategy in South Korea is heavily focused on sustainability and advanced materials. The capital freed up by cracker closures is being aggressively reinvested into advanced recycling technologies, bio-based polymer alternatives, and electrification supply chains.
For procurement teams with strict environmental mandates, this pivot presents a strategic opportunity. As conventional capacity shrinks, the relative availability and cost-competitiveness of certified circular polymers and green chemicals may improve. Buyers should proactively engage with suppliers to explore mass-balanced or mechanically recycled material options.
Sourcing these sustainable alternatives not only future-proofs the supply chain against further fossil-based capacity cuts but also directly supports corporate Scope 3 emissions reduction targets. Certifications such as ISCC Plus will become standard requirements in procurement evaluations.
